Mailflow Send Test - ExO to Exchange Server (Hybrid)

NiCE.Active.O365.HybridDeployment.HybridDeployment.2201.MailFlowSendCheckFromExOToOnPremise.UM (UnitMonitor)

This monitor checks if sending an email from an Exchange Online mailbox to an OnPremise mailbox is possible.

Knowledge Base article:

Summary

This monitor focuses on measuring the Quality of Service (QOS) of a hybrid Exchange deployment. The monitor implements an end-to-end functionality probe to verify mail flow between an Exchange Online mailbox and an OnPremise mailbox.

Metric 22011 tests if an email is transmittable from Exchange Online to an Exchange Server mailbox.

Metric Value 0 indicates a success, while 1 an error. If there is a failure, the metric options indicate the following details:

Metric requires other metrics of the group to run. Please see "Configuration"

The metric returns the following details as metric options:

Reason, Exchange Online Database Name, Recipient, Sender User Name and GUID of email.
